I have anger issues and feel depressed at times. To feel better I sometimes resort to cutting myself. Do I need to be taking any sort of pills? If so which pills can I take without a prescription?
1Doctor Answered
96% (2089 ratings)
Ask Free Question
Dear lybrate-user, Anger and cutting yourself may be due to a personality disorder called as borderline personality disorder. There can be other causes for cutting yourself. We call it as non suicidal self injury. There is no need for any pill unless you are clinically depressed. But you need to consult a psychiatrist or clinical psychologist for assessment and therapy. You are young and you will have better quality of life with therapy.
